Worldliness is any act or
attitude that is in line with the
evil systems, practices,
dressing or adornments of the
world.
Worldly amusement is the
provision or enjoyment of
worldly entertainments such
as worldly music, dancing,
parties, drinking, smoking,
etc.

Worldliness makes anyone the
enemy of God (James 4:4).
Leads to loss of conviction on
serious biblical matters ; thereby
leading to backsliding and
compromise (2 Timothy 4:10).
It corrupts the minds of other
children of God (Romans 14: 21; 1
Cor. 8: 13).
Hinders the presence and power of
God in the Church and brings about
carnal competition in the church (1
Cor. 3: 3).
We must show forth our light as
true and obedient children of God
We must steer clear of carnal
festivities and things that are
worldly (1 Cor. 10:7)
We must seek to please God in
everything we do (Galatians 1: 10).
We must pray to be totally free
from worldliness and worldly
amusements.
